
Burglary Victim Arrested for Possession Is Cleared Before Trial by Glew & Kim
After a burglary, the victim ends up arrested by the officers at the scene, but is cleared thanks to attorney Christopher M. Glew of Glew & Kim
DOWNEY, Calif., Nov. 15, 2011 /PRNewswire/ -- Instead of serving 120 days in jail, 120 days of Caltrans service and three years of probation, Christopher M. Glew's client left a branch court in Whittier with full dismissal of all charges.
The dismissed charges were a true triumph for Glew's client, especially after the Los Angeles District Attorney's office refused to discuss the case, review the facts nor try and negotiate; they only stated the prosecution's offer.
The facts of the case were very clear cut, according to Glew, stating that his client was a victim twice: first by those who burglarized his home, then by the officers called to the scene to investigate. After the police arrived, Glew's client asked the officers to thoroughly check his property to ensure that the perpetrators had truly left the premises. The officers found a small amount of marijuana grow on the property, well within the limits of legal growth, and arrested the victim.
"My client was part of a legitimate medical marijuana collective," Christopher Glew emphasized. "There were only three individuals involved in the collective, and there was absolutely no money changing hands. There was no reason for the police to arrest him."
When the case finally ended up in a branch court in Whittier and the facts of the case were explained, justice prevailed, and all charges were dropped.
"It is yet another example of how the victim becomes victimized, and by the officers sent to help him," explains Glew. "We need to stop this pattern, and now."
